aboutsummaryrefslogtreecommitdiff
path: root/framework/java/android/bluetooth/BluetoothAdapter.java
diff options
context:
space:
mode:
authorZach Johnson <zachoverflow@google.com>2019-12-06 23:20:07 +0000
committerGerrit Code Review <noreply-gerritcodereview@google.com>2019-12-06 23:20:07 +0000
commite21e52f29daac839d25ccb5f09b521ca006762bc (patch)
treeb52848ada805d1a41abac3c5e4408dae583b00a3 /framework/java/android/bluetooth/BluetoothAdapter.java
parent121fbd3aeb086b2cad265dd33a25fc1123726cd4 (diff)
parentfd32c4bfb97f7ebf6b1755d1f5c65b2a6ac6a35c (diff)
Merge changes from topics "merge BT bond", "parameterize BT enable", "remove BT isEnabled"
* changes: Collapse the implementations of BluetoothDevice.createBond Call parameterized version of IBluetooth.enable Implement isEnabled in terms of getState
Diffstat (limited to 'framework/java/android/bluetooth/BluetoothAdapter.java')
-rw-r--r--framework/java/android/bluetooth/BluetoothAdapter.java13
1 files changed, 1 insertions, 12 deletions
diff --git a/framework/java/android/bluetooth/BluetoothAdapter.java b/framework/java/android/bluetooth/BluetoothAdapter.java
index 9b5280d48f..3f8cb627e3 100644
--- a/framework/java/android/bluetooth/BluetoothAdapter.java
+++ b/framework/java/android/bluetooth/BluetoothAdapter.java
@@ -862,18 +862,7 @@ public final class BluetoothAdapter {
*/
@RequiresPermission(Manifest.permission.BLUETOOTH)
public boolean isEnabled() {
- try {
- mServiceLock.readLock().lock();
- if (mService != null) {
- return mService.isEnabled();
- }
- } catch (RemoteException e) {
- Log.e(TAG, "", e);
- } finally {
- mServiceLock.readLock().unlock();
- }
-
- return false;
+ return getState() == BluetoothAdapter.STATE_ON;
}
/**